Anda di halaman 1dari 3




Jika merujuk pada kata 'Present' berarti sekarang dan 'Perfect' yang berarti sempurna.
Maka kita bisa menarik kesimpulan bahwa Present Perfect Tense adalah suatu tense yang
digunakan untuk menggambarkan suatu aktivitas yang telah dilakukan pada saat ini. Disebut
Perfect karena aktivitas itu telah terjadi atau sudah diselesaikan secara sempurna pada saat ini
Maka Present Perfect Tense memakai have/has yang artinya 'sudah'. Hati-hati, disini
arti dari have/has adalah 'sudah' bukan 'memiliki', karena have yang artinya memiliki akan
diikuti oleh noun/kata benda bukan verb/kata kerja.
Fungsi Present Perfect Tense
 Present perfect tense berfungsi untuk menunjukkan suatu aktifitas yang baru saja
selesai, maka efek dari pekerjaan tersebut masih dapat kita rasakan sampai saat
ini. Biasanya ditambahkan kata just sebelum have/has; Contoh: My father just has
come back from Tegal.
 Present perfect tense digunakan untuk menunjukkan suatu aktifitas yang pernah
dilakukan di masa lalu namun waktu dari aktifitas tersebut tidak jelas diketahui.
Contoh: I have read the novel, but I forgot the story.
 Present perfect tense juga berguna ntuk menggambarkan suatu pekerjaan yang
dilakukan berulang-ulang. Contoh: I have called him so many times
How to form Present Perfect Tense?
Present perfect tense dibentuk oleh auxiliary verb (have/has) dan past
participle/verb 3 sebagai kata kerja. Have digunakan subject pronoun untuk I, You, They,
We. Sedangkan Has subject pronoun adalah untuk He, She, It, atau orang ketiga tunggal.
Sehingga rumusnya adalah Subject + Have/Has + Verb 3.
Berikut ini adalah rumus positif, negatif, dan interogatif dari present perfect tense:
Form Pattern

Kata keterangan waktu yang digunakan dalam tenses ini yaitu:

-      since (Sejak)
-      For (Selama
-      Already (sudah: untuk kalimat affirmative/positive)
-      Not …… yet (belum/negative)
To make sure you have a brief explanation, read these following sentences.
1) Don't walk on the floor, it has just been mopped. (Jangan berjalan di lantai, itu
sudah di pel)
2) My grandfather has just gone away due to diabetes. (Kakekku baru saja
meninggal karena penyakit diabetes)
3) Mr. Ramlan has been elected as a chairman of this office. (Bapak Ramlan
sudah terpilih sebagai Kepala kantor ini)
4) The earth climate has changed because of global warming. (Iklim bumi sudah
berubah karena global warming)
5) I have been gone to Lombok for two times. (Aku sudah pergi ke Lombok dua

Present Perfect Tense Exercise

A. Fill the following blanks with the correct form!

1. I ______________ (make) a delicious cake.

2. He ______ already______________ (wash) his clothes.
3. The woman __________________ (not find) yet her car key.
4. They _________________ (play) very well in the match.
5. Dony and Tita _______ just____________ (eat) the apples.
6. We _______________ (not see) such beautiful scenery before.
7. The cat ______________ (catch) the mouse.
8. Mother_______________ (wait) father since morning.
9. Santoso ______________ (study) English for two hours.
10.You _______________ (sleep) overnight.

B. Change the following sentences based on the order!

Example: 1. The man/arrive/at the airport (+)
The man has arrived at the airport.
2. Rico/win/the international chess competition (?)
Has Rico won the international chess competition?

1. The president/fly/to London/since one hour ago (+)

2. We/ just/ finish making/ a kite (-)

3. Anita/already/visit/Bali (?)
4. Roy and Robin/go/ to Jakarta several times (-)
5. The cow/drink/the water in the pail (?)
6. I/choose/ her/ as my wife/since I met her (+)
7. They/write/their letters for half an hour (-)
8. The lady/give/the money/to the gentleman (?)
9. The cars/stop/at the parking lot since 9 a.m. (+)

10.She/dance/for long time (-)

Anda mungkin juga menyukai